decide if the given statement is trueor false, and give a brief justification for your answer. If true,you can quote a relevant definition or theorem from the text.If false, provide an example, illustration, or brief explanationof why the statement is false. (a) If A1(D) annihilates F1(x) and A2(D) annihilatesF2(x), then A1(D)+A2(D) annihilates F1(x)+F2(x).(b) The annihilator of F(x) = a0 + a1x + ··· + ak xk isA(D) = Dk .(c) The annihilator of F(x) = xeax is A(D) = (D−a)2.
